Transaction 3fa517420e2590fd318fe69c86151313075c99c35ea04eed0e39fb75a3261f40

1 Input
2 Outputs
  • 3fa517420e2590fd318fe69c86151313075c99c35ea04eed0e39fb75a3261f40:0
  • value  1006183
    address  1KvYRHGhS4baX1oED23xo8qdPAAo9VuxAF
  • 3fa517420e2590fd318fe69c86151313075c99c35ea04eed0e39fb75a3261f40:1
  • value  966670854
    address  bc1q6c7z9m5cndqmk66tgsu9cgnyqc8h5dsqwc99lf